Winter 2026
Elections
Timeline
Candidacy Applications Available / February 9, 2026
-
Candidacy applications will be made available in the CSG Office and on the CSG website.
Application Deadline / February 22, 2026 @ 11:59 PM
-
Preferred submission via the Google Form application. Applications dropped off in the CSG Office may not be processed until the following day (24 hours).
Candidate Information Session / February 23rd, 24th, 25th @ 6PM
-
Candidates are required to attend at least one of these meetings.
-
February 23rd meeting will be held in person. The location is TBA.
-
February 24th and 25th meetings will be held on Zoom.
Voters Guide Available / February 27, 2026
-
A guide to inform voters about the candidates, will be created by the Elections Commission. The Voters’ Guide must be published on the elections information page no later than five days after the deadline of the candidacy applications and must be included on the Ballot.
Party Registration Deadline / March 2, 2026
-
Party Registration Applications will be made available in the CSG Office and on the CSG website.
Meet the Candidates Event / March 17, 2026 @ 6PM
-
Location: TBD
-
Candidates for all positions are encouraged to attend. Further details will be communicated by the Elections Commission.
Sample Ballot Released on vote.umich.edu; Platform statements open for edits / March 18, 2026
-
No later than 8 days before the start of voting, the Elections Director will post an official sample ballot on the CSG website. The sample ballot will be open to edits to candidate platforms until 1 day before the start of voting.
Executive Debate / March 20, 2026 @ 6-9 PM / Michigan League
-
Location: Kalamazoo Room in the Michigan League
-
The UEC will organize one debate that all Executive Tickets are invited to. The location and other relevant information will be announced shortly.
Campaign Donation and Expenditure Forms Due / March 24, 2026 @ 11:59 PM
-
Campaign finance forms and appropriate supplemental documentation must be submitted before the start of voting. Further expenditures must not be made after the submission. Campaign Finance information can be found in section VII.
-
Candidates who do not spend any money on their campaign do not need to submit a form.
-
Completed forms will be made publicly available through the CSG website by the Elections Director within 24 hours of the submission deadline.
Polls Open / March 25, 2026 12:00 AM
-
Vote at vote.umich.edu !
Polls Close / March 26, 2026 10:00 PM
-
All election complaints (other than those from the Independent Special Prosecutor) are due.
Unofficial Results released / Morning of March 27th, 2026
-
Official Results certified upon conclusion of any elections complaints.
Elections FAQs
This semester they will be March 25th and 26th! Elections are in November and March of each year. CSG's midterms are in November and fill vacancies in the Assembly. March elections are a reset of the government and a new Assembly and Executive Team are elected. They are held on the last Wednesday and Thursday before Thanksgiving in November and the last Wednesday and Thursday in March.
You can visit vote.umich.edu to vote on the two Election Days. This semester they are March 25th and 26th.
All of them! You will have 2 CSG ballots, one for the CSG Presidential race, and another for the CSG Representatives elected to represent your school or college. Your other ballot is your unit student government election. Each school or college has its own student government that represents its students, while CSG represents all 19 schools and colleges across the University.
*Note: Some schools and colleges may have less ballots
Any student at the University of Michigan is eligible to run as long as they have one semester remaining after the current one. No prior experience is necessary.
There are limited requirements and barriers to entry. The only requirements are that you attend one Assembly meeting and that you attend one of two Candidates Information Sessions.
To be placed on the ballot and become a Candidate you must fill out a candidacy application form and send to the University Elections Commission. This form will be listed on this page of the website when open. For more information, email electiondirector@umich.edu
An Executive Ticket is a slate of a Presidential and Vice Presidential candidate.
To endorse a candidate, please fill out an affidavit of endorsement. These forms will be available on this page when open.
The Executive Debate is an optional part of the campaigning process. In conjunction with the University of Michigan Debate and the Michigan Daily, the CSG Elections Commission hosts a debate for all of the Presidential and Vice Presidential candidates. The date, time, and location of the debate will be posted on this page when applicable.
The Meet the Candidates event is an opportunity to informally get to know the candidates for CSG election. Students may come to this open forum to ask their candidates questions or learn about their positions.
